347, 331 or 306 is the ?
 
Here is my delema, I want to build another motor for my everyday driver. It runs well now but I want MORE. :D I was wondering what would be better. Putting on my set of unported Windsor Jr's on a stroker 347, 331 or putting a set of ALOT better heads on a 302 or 306. This will be a fuel injected motor and looking for a trap speed of 113+. Im at 109 trap speed with the mods I have now. Any ideas???? MONEY is also kinda an issue here. But it alwas is. :(

techsan 03-03-2003 05:14 PM

The 331 should give you better life for a daily driver application, plus the price is a little bit nicer. If the heads have a good port job it may be worth getting the extra displacement, and still have an engine that will last more than 20,000 miles.

When I purchased my 331 kit from DSS, there was no price difference between the 331 and the 347. Plus, you have to clearance the block with both the 331 and 347, so there is no savings there. Just an FYI.
